Each academic year, Dartmouth’s Rockefeller Center (Rocky) furthers its mission to support public policy and social science research through its competitive Faculty Research Grants Program. Since 2008, Rocky Faculty Research Grants have helped fund over 100 research projects across the Social Sciences at Dartmouth.
